Welcome to the Glimmerstack docs. Quick context: last quarter we shipped a postmortem after the stale-cache bug in Fetchwell's menu endpoint served week-old responses to about 9% of traffic. The fix added cache-busting headers, which the client below now sets automatically. To replay the incident traffic locally, point the client at the staging replayer and authenticate with the internal key that follows.

API key for kahop-yaduf: zpat4_MPhD

## Temporary Site Access — Pellbrook Renovation

While the main Pellbrook building gets its long-overdue facelift, we're all camping out at the Witherfield Annex until spring. Reception staff: the annex has one entrance on the courtyard side, and the turnstiles there don't accept our usual badges yet. Sign visitors in on the paper log, give them a clip-on pass, and walk them to the lift lobby. To let staff and visitors through the courtyard door, key in the code below.

staff pass of badup-kawig = bdg-TYN-3

Internal memo — Reel transfer to Coldbrook Archive

To the drivers' coordinator: fourteen film reels from the Verlane collection are cleared for transfer to the Coldbrook Archive on Friday. Reels are packed in three climate cases, stacked in the cold room. Cases must travel upright, no other cargo on top, cab temperature kept moderate. One driver, direct route, no intermediate stops. Archive intake closes at noon, so depart no later than nine. Confirm the manifest count before loading. At hand-over to the courier, apply the instruction below.

dispatch memo: the istwyn norwyn courier leaves the lamael kaswyn briwyn tamix jorael gorix zoreth holir ledger at gate 3079 under passcode 677723

## Archiving cold storage buckets (Glacierbird tier)

Run this during the monthly maintenance window after confirming no restore jobs are pending. The archiver walks each bucket flagged `cold`, verifies checksums, writes a manifest, then moves objects to the Glacierbird tier. Expect roughly two hours per terabyte. If a manifest fails verification, halt and escalate — do not force the move. The release manager must record the manifest hash in the change log before sign-off. The archiver reads its parameters from the values below.

config for yageg-fajof:
ralix:
  pin: 5480
  metrics_host: metrics.ralix.zemvarlabs.internal
  tenant: lamion
  seal: seal_14030623